The Gavin Foundation is embarking on a groundbreaking project by opening Eileen’s House in Lower Mills with a goal to open doors to women recovering from substance use disorder in 2022. Eileen’s House will be a 30-bed facility that, as a former convent at St. Gregory’s, has a rich history of housing women. The house will serve women ages 18+ in Greater Boston who are recovering from substance use disorder. These women who have experienced physical and mental trauma through their addictions desperately need a special place that offers professional, women-focused services to support their recovery.
